Est is one of Burkina Faso's 13 administrative regions. It was created on 2 July 2001. The population of Est was 1,209,399 in 2006.[1] The region's capital is Fada N'gourma. Five provinces make up the region - Gnagna, Gourma, Komondjari, Kompienga, and Tapoa.

The Provinces of Est
Province Capital Population
(Census 2006)[1]
Gnagna Province Bogandé 407,739
Gourma Province Fada N'gourma 304,169
Komondjari Province Gayéri 80,047
Kompienga Province Pama 75,662
Tapoa Province Diapaga 341,782
